[Italian] Empire, Last Stop

For its times, also this train was running at high speed: 35 km per hour. One century ago, hundreds of italian soldiers built a very modern railway between the Red Sea and the 2400 meters of the Asmara plateau. Today, in the middle of the wounds of a recent war, the former italian colony in Africa is attempting an even more incredible enterprise. To put again into operation that ruined railway. How? With the same locomotives. And the same engineers.
